Hi All

I'm not completely sure whether this is the best place for this question but someone out there may be able to provide suggestions. I am in the process of designing an Inventory system which holds details about object within our department. This can include books, software, logbooks etc. The aim is that it will allow loans as well as maintain project information about logbooks, staff information etc.

Now I originally designed a database, creating an E-R diagram to ascertain the tables etc in which to store the information. The intention was then to produce a C# front end to display the information and control access etc. Now my question is this.... Do I need to go through the design process (Analyis, design etc) in UML for the C# part of the application or do I simply gear the front-end to the structure of the database? If I do serperate analysis and design then the models produced for the C# part of the application add various classes etc that are not accounted for in the database.

What is the general approach to this sort of application? How do people go about designing it? Say the database has a table for books and one for software... I find that the analysis for a C# application provides a generalisation such as InventoryItem... I hope this makes sense.... What I really want to know is how people go about designing this sort of application.

Any help or guidance would be gratefully appreciated
